Melaleuca alternifolia
The Tea Tree. We were lucky enough to come by a 'super clone' of this plant. Which basically means it's from specially selected seed which have been bred to produce a high yield of the oil that this lovely plant is so well known for. And what this means for us is that it smells fabulous. If, that is, you like the smell of medicinal herbs..... Of course, it's also very pretty when in flower. A typical Myrtle but sadly not hardy on the UK mainland. Evergreen with fluffy white flowers in the summer. For our continental customers, it's a fast grower and would make a lovely large shrub or small tree (in warmer climbs) depending on your pruning. Very soft, mid-green foliage and a graceful, upright habit.
